Devotion Launches Clean Water Borehole Project to Combat Pakistan’s Water Crisis
Devotion has officially launched its Clean Water Borehole Project, a transformative initiative aimed at providing sustainable access to safe drinking water in underserved communities across Pakistan.
With over 80% of the population facing limited access to clean water, particularly in rural areas, this project addresses one of the country’s most pressing challenges. The initiative will focus on installing deep boreholes in regions including Islamabad, پنجاب, and خیبر پختونخوا, ensuring long-term access to safe and reliable water sources.
Each borehole, drilled to depths of 100–400 feet, will be equipped with modern submersible pumps and basic filtration systems. These installations are designed to serve 100–300 individuals per site and operate efficiently for over 20 years with minimal maintenance.
